Vanguard Personalized Indexing Management, LLC Cms Energy Corp Transaction History
Vanguard Personalized Indexing Management, LLC
- $6.61 Billion
- Q1 2025
A detailed history of Vanguard Personalized Indexing Management, LLC transactions in Cms Energy Corp stock. As of the latest transaction made, Vanguard Personalized Indexing Management, LLC holds 39,343 shares of CMS stock, worth $2.76 Million. This represents 0.04% of its overall portfolio holdings.
Number of Shares
39,343
Previous 36,669
7.29%
Holding current value
$2.76 Million
Previous $2.44 Million
20.96%
% of portfolio
0.04%
Previous 0.04%
Shares
17 transactions
Others Institutions Holding CMS
# of Institutions
800Shares Held
292MCall Options Held
816KPut Options Held
11.8K-
Vanguard Group Inc Valley Forge, PA38.3MShares$2.69 Billion0.05% of portfolio
-
Black Rock Inc. New York, NY28.6MShares$2.01 Billion0.04% of portfolio
-
Jpmorgan Chase & CO New York, NY23.4MShares$1.64 Billion0.14% of portfolio
-
State Street Corp Boston, MA16.7MShares$1.17 Billion0.05% of portfolio
-
Price T Rowe Associates Inc Baltimore, MD16.6MShares$1.16 Billion0.15% of portfolio
About CMS ENERGY CORP
- Ticker CMS
- Exchange NYSE
- Sector Utilities
- Industry Utilities—Regulated Electric
- Shares Outstandng 290,196,000
- Market Cap $20.4B
- Description
- CMS Energy Corporation operates as an energy company primarily in Michigan. The company operates through three segments: Electric Utility; Gas Utility; and Enterprises. The Electric Utility segment is involved in the generation, purchase, transmission, distribution, and sale of electricity. This segment generates electricity through coal, wind, ...